MOTÖRHEAD Announces NEW Album!
Rock N' Roll meisters MOTÖRHEAD, have announced that they will be entering the studio in January with longtime producer Cameron Webb to begin recording their next studio album for a mid-2013 release. "We'll go into the rehearsal room about a month before the album and just bang stuff out," MOTÖRHEAD mainman Lemmy Kilmister tells Billboard.com.
In a recent interview with Artisan News, MOTÖRHEAD drummer Mikkey Dee stated about the band's plans for a new CD, "We have a lot of songs done already. It's not finished. We're gonna keep writing and we'll record it next year, and it will come out next year."
In other MOTÖRHEAD news, the band has unleashed 'The Wörld Is Ours - Vol 2 - Anyplace Crazy As Anywhere Else', the follow-up to 2011’s 'The Wörld Is Ours - Vol 1 - Everywhere Further Than Everyplace Else'. CRADLE OF FILTH Reveal Track Listing For NEW Album 'The Manticore & Other Horrors'!
As previously reported, UK extreme Metal act Cradle of Filth, has announced an October 30th North American release date for the band’s 10th studio album, 'The Manticore & Other Horrors', out just in time for Halloween courtesy of Nuclear Blast Records. Today, they have revelead the track listing for their NEW effort:
1. The Unveiling of O
2. The Abhorrent
3. For Your Vulgar Delectation
4. Illicitus
5. Manticore
6. Frost On Her Pillow
7. Huge Onyx Wings Behind Despair
8. Pallid Reflection
9. Siding With The Titans
10. Succumb To This
11. Nightmares Of An Ether Drinker
12. Death, The Great Adventure *Deluxe Edition Digipak
13. Sinfonia *Deluxe Edition Digipak
Recorded in eight weeks at both Springvale and Grindstone studios (where it was also mixed by Scott Atkins), Suffolk, the album is a testament to the longevity of The 'Filth, as not only does it reek of Cradle's (feared or revered) brand of delicious metal vamperotica, but this thoroughly modern album places the band firmly in fresh killing fields anew.
'The Manticore & Other Horrors' itself possesses an altogether new atmosphere for the band, incorporating a heavier, faster NWOBBM Punk vibe that is both current and cruel, blended with ornate orchestration and the quirky immediateness of 2000's 'Midian' opus.
The album’s title can be likened to a bestiary, a collection of stories on monsters - personal demons, Chimeras, literary fiends and world-enslaving entities to blame but a few. “Manticore,” the ravening title track, is a song about a beautiful mythological horror that comes to be feared as the disfigurehead of foreign occupation in the Indian provinces.
The songs “Illicitus” and “Pallid Reflection” bare the sweet ingredients of vampirism and lycanthropy; the wicked “For Your Vulgar Delectation” and “Frost On Her Pillow” are woven perversely into grim fairy tales, whilst classic, monumental tracks like “The Abhorrent and Siding With The Titans” both extol tentacular Lovecraftian values.
Cradle of Filth will spread its darkness upon European lands with a tour throughout November and December.

CRADLE OF FILTH Announces Release Date For NEW Album 'The Manticore & Other Horrors'
UK extreme Metal act, Cradle of Filth, has announced an October 30th North American release date for the band’s 10th studio album, 'The Manticore & Other Horrors', out just in time for Halloween courtesy of Nuclear Blast Records.
Commented the band’s infamous front man, Dani Filth, “This is our 10th commandment in Metal. We have diversified and kept alive the spirit of this band and breathed it into something that I can proudly say, slays like an absolute motherf**ker. The Manticore is coming… Long live the filth!”
Recorded in eight weeks at both Springvale and Grindstone studios (where it was also mixed by Scott Atkins), Suffolk, the album is a testament to the longevity of The 'Filth, as not only does it reek of Cradle's (feared or revered) brand of delicious metal vamperotica, but this thoroughly modern album places the band firmly in fresh killing fields anew.
'The Manticore & Other Horrors' itself possesses an altogether new atmosphere for the band, incorporating a heavier, faster NWOBBM Punk vibe that is both current and cruel, blended with ornate orchestration and the quirky immediateness of 2000's 'Midian' opus.
The album’s title can be likened to a bestiary, a collection of stories on monsters - personal demons, Chimeras, literary fiends and world-enslaving entities to blame but a few. “Manticore,” the ravening title track, is a song about a beautiful mythological horror that comes to be feared as the disfigurehead of foreign occupation in the Indian provinces.
The songs “Illicitus” and “Pallid Reflection” bare the sweet ingredients of vampirism and lycanthropy; the wicked “For Your Vulgar Delectation” and “Frost On Her Pillow” are woven perversely into grim fairy tales, whilst classic, monumental tracks like “The Abhorrent and Siding With The Titans” both extol tentacular Lovecraftian values.
Cradle of Filth will spread its darkness upon European lands with a tour throughout November and December.

CRADLE OF FILTH's Dani Filth Updates Fans On 10th Studio Album!
Dani Filth, vocalist for British extreme Heavy Metal act, Cradle Of Filth, has updated his blog with NEW information regarding the band’s upcoming 10th studio album.
He writes: "Greetings fellow travellers on the B1088 trunk road to darkness!
"Plenty of news to pass onto you this time, just like that horrid rash the pills were for.
"I know I promised you an update to arrive almost a month earlier than it has, but please rest assured that my absence has been totally necessary and hopefully you will feel justly rewarded by the news that the album has now progressed into the mixing stage, with nothing more than the choirs and female vocals to be scraped into the smelting pot.

CRADLE OF FILTH & Nuclear Blast Records Launch "Midnight In Labyrinth" Package Deal - Details Available!
British extreme Heavy Metal act, Cradle Of Filth, recently announced its latest inspired work, 'Midnight In The Labyrinth', a two-disc set traversing an ethereal cinematic landscape of classical and symphonic darkness. This strictly limited edition release of delectable magic will contain narrated nightmares, courtesy of Dani Filth, plus additional vocals from Sarah Jezebel Deva, on disc one. Disc two will feature purely orchestral and symphonic recordings.
'Midnight In The Labyrinth' will be available to coincide with Record Store Day on April 21st via Nuclear Blast Records, however the band and label have launched an exclusive pre-order bundle package: http://bit.ly/mitlnbusa featuring a commemorative, limited-edition t-shirt and 2-CD digibook.
Taking the most requested tracks from the first four official releases, Cradle Of Filth has fulfilled audience desire by creating an album based on the most popular older tracks, but one that is delivered orchestrally to create a rich, haunting sonic landscape in the vein of soundtrack composers such as Jerry Goldsmith, Danny Elfman and Hans Zimmer.
The collection will include 10 songs spanning 78-minutes (including the addition of a thirteen-minute exclusive aural séance on CD1), with reworked COF classics like “Funeral In Carpathia” and “The Twisted Nails Of Faith,” as well as “Summer Dying Fast,” which was showcased on last year’s ‘Evermore Darkly…’ EP.
Stay tuned for more information on Cradle Of Filth and Midnight In The Labyrinth.
Cradle Of Filth is:
- Dani Filth (Vocals)
- Paul Allender (Guitar)
- James McIlroy (Guitar)
- David Pybus (Bass)
- Martin Skaroupka (Drums)
- Caroline Campbell (Keys)

SLEEP To Release Reissue Of 'Dopesmoker'; Cover Art Revealed!
As previously announced, Southern Lord Recordings will release a deluxe reissue of one the most essential albums of modern times - 'Dopesmoker' from stoner Metal icons, SLEEP. This reissue is entirely remastered from the original smoke-encrusted Ampex reels, and features an unreleased live recording of one their greatest live performances -- “Holy Mountain” from San Francisco’s I-Beam in 1994 -- as well as a brand NEW artwork by long time SLEEP artist Arik Roper, who crafted something truly special and consciousness-expanding for the album’s rebirth. Check it out at THIS LOCATION.
'Dopesmoker' stands as one of the towering achievements in recent Metal history: a mesmerizing, intoxicating, and incredibly complex composition that remains unrivaled in the evolution of stoner Metal.
In conjunction with its release, SLEEP will be headlining the 2012 edition of the Roadburn Festival in Tilburg, Netherlands before departing on a 24-city tour of Europe and the UK commencing May 3 in Wroclaw, Poland.

CRADLE OF FILTH Unveil Cover Artwork & Details For 'Midnight In The Labyrinth'!
‘Midnight In The Labyrinth’ is the latest, inspired work, from the UK’s most successful extreme act, traversing an ethereal cinematic landscape of classical and symphonic darkness; a style the band has always woven seamlessly into their compositions.
Taking the most requested tracks from the first four official releases, Cradle of Filth have fulfilled audience desire by creating an album based on their most popular older tracks, but one that is delivered orchestrally to create a rich, haunting sonic landscape in the vein of soundtrack composers such as Jerry Goldsmith, Danny Elfman and Hans Zimmer.
Ten songs make up this 78 minute meisterwerk (including the addition of a thirteen minute exclusive aural séance on CD1), indulging such COF classics as ‘Funeral In Carpathia’, ‘The Twisted Nails Of Faith’ and ‘Summer Dying Fast’, which has already been showcased on last year’s ‘Evermore Darkly’ EP to a more than rapturous audience response.
'Midnight in the Labyrinth' is available to coincide with Record Store Day on April 21st in participating countries, and sees a general release across other countries, as a strictly limited edition 2-disc set of delectable magic, with disc 1 containing narrated nightmares courtesy of Dani Filth, plus additional vocals from Sarah Jezebel Deva, whilst disc 2 contains purely orchestral and symphonic recordings.
And if that's not enough to wet your filthy appetite, Cradle Of Filth will return this Hallowe'en with their new studio album!
